Massachusetts is one of the most beautiful and one of oldest states of United States of America. It has a history of over 300 years. Massachusetts is located in the New England. This state is a part of the northeastern United States region and has an area of 10,555 square miles. It is considered to be a really small state, but has a lot of things that really impress you and really needs to be visited. A number of major museums and important historical sites are located in Massachusetts, and events and festivals throughout the year celebrate the state's history and heritage. The Springfield Museums

  The Springfield Museums are located in the center of downtown Springfield, Massachusetts. These museums are well known in entire state for their unique collections of antique exhibitions.
